The 1/20 troy ounce gold Maple Leaf is legal tender in Canada, the value of the coin is equivalent to 2.5 Canadian Dollars.
The Canadian Maple Leaf is the most tradable gold investment coin worldwide. This is followed by the South African Krugerrand.
The Maple Leaf coin is minted and contains 1/20 troy ounce (1,553 grams) of pure gold. The purity of the coin is 99.99 percent fine gold, making it 24 carats. Gold cannot be higher than 24 carats.
